The metal-equipped Samsung Galaxy Alpha is expected to bring a more premium feel to Samsung's smartphone lineup. A UK retailer has revealed its price and specs, and began taking pre-orders before quickly taking it down.

As sales of Samsung's current Galaxy S5 flagship haven't lived up to expectations, the company is preparing to launch two new smartphones in the coming weeks that have been designed to compete with the impending arrival of Apple's 4.7-inch and 5.5-inch iPhone 6.

We recently reported that Samsung was widely expected to officially announce the company's first smartphone that has a design very reminiscent of Apple's iPhone 5 and iPhone 5s, complete with chamfered edges around the handset's case. The aluminum frame will reportedly give the handset a more premium feel. At the time, the device was believed to be the Galaxy F / S5 Prime but leaked images confirmed it was indeed the Galaxy Alpha.

Samsung is expected to take the wraps off of the Galaxy Alpha at a press event that will reportedly take place on Aug. 13. As that date approaches, we should expect to gain more information on the smartphone. According to a new report from The Inquirer, UK retailer Mobilefun has already started taking pre-orders for the Galaxy Alpha. The retailer has already taken the page down but not before it revealed the price and specs of the Galaxy Alpha.

The site listed the 32GB Galaxy Alpha for £549, which is about $920. The high price likely indicates that this is an unlocked handset; it should be priced much lower when purchased with a carrier contract. The retailer also listed the Samsung Galaxy Alpha's complete spec list.

The Samsung Galaxy Alpha was listed as having a 4.7-inch 1280 x 720 Super AMOLED display with a pixel density of 320 pixels per inch (ppi). It will be powered by a Samsung octa-core Exynos 5 processor and 2GB of RAM. The handset will ship with 32GB of internal storage, Android 4.4.4 KitKat, and Samsung's TouchWiz UI.

The Galaxy Alpha will sport a 12-megapixel rear camera with "super-fast autofocus" and LED flash and a 2.1-megapixel front-facing camera. Its wireless connectivity options will consist of a 4G LTE radio,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th 4.0, and GPS. The smartphone will also include the same fingerprint scanner and heart rate sensor currently found on the flagship Galaxy S5.
